Remove General Keith Alexander as the Director of the National Security Agency (NSA)

Created by S.Z. on August 20, 2013

As the Washington Post reports*, General Alexander's NSA is an agency which flagrantly disregards privacy rules and oversteps its legal authority on a regular basis.

Historically, directors of the agency have been replaced on average every 4 years. Alexander has held his post for an unprecedented 8 years. We believe this has contributed to the lack of objectivity and custodial oversight.

The agency has lost its way under his leadership, and it is time for a change.
